Transaction 31d8308e70920889ea82eb017ef8f5f309817754fb35aaf17b72c8083cb00ac3
1 Input
-
f5eed8b05556c320f96b241f386a5bb34df5289cf2b232f801a5f72da75a3424:49
OP_DATA_48(48) 4402206627881b25417e809819306f977fcaf5b74537734d3ae8320b5e9edfc64677f002202b9ecdb789fc24f35859ee
1 Outputs
- 31d8308e70920889ea82eb017ef8f5f309817754fb35aaf17b72c8083cb00ac3:0
value 329577
address 39qLWnpxXSSjbJDry9XDykXGX4XzcJbYux